#include <sys/wait.h>
#include <assert.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include <wchar.h>
#include <stdio.h>

#include "test-stream.h"

FILE *
pipe_feed(enum pipe_data_mode mode, const void **buf, int buf_nmemb)
{
	FILE *fp;
	int rc;
	int pipefd[2];
	pid_t pid;

	rc = pipe(pipefd);
	assert(rc >= 0);

	pid = fork();
	assert(pid >= 0);

	if (pid == 0) {
		int line;

		/* Child writes data to pipe. */
		rc = close(pipefd[0]);
		assert(rc >= 0);

		fp = fdopen(pipefd[1], "w");
		assert(fp);

		for (line = 0; line < buf_nmemb; line++) {
			if (mode == PIPE_DATA_ASCII)
				rc = fprintf(fp, "%s", (const char *)buf[line]);
			else
				rc = fprintf(fp, "%ls", (const wchar_t *)buf[line]);
			assert(rc >= 0);
		}

		rc = fclose(fp);
		assert(rc >= 0);

		_exit(0);
	} else {
		/* Parent gets a FILE and reads from it. */
		rc = close(pipefd[1]);
		assert(rc >= 0);

		fp = fdopen(pipefd[0], "r");
		assert(fp);

		return fp;
	}
}

void
pipe_close(FILE *fp)
{
	fclose(fp);
	wait(NULL);
}
